Output 66a87cdbc76eb59639227164fd2c762333c1abf1abb705abd0136e9571b39cea:92

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c9663765f81f0fe7644bd3d8f315da2fe9ba1f949ed1dd2211bdccdfa40d301b
address
bc1pe9nrwe0cru87wezt60v0x9w69l5m58u5nmga6gs3hhxdlfqdxqdsv5wwcu
transaction
66a87cdbc76eb59639227164fd2c762333c1abf1abb705abd0136e9571b39cea